Currently, many of our CPAP devices have stopped transmitting data due to 3G network shutdowns. This position will help manage the manual capture of CPAP data through SD card shipments and retrieval. This is an integral position within our company as it will ensure that treatment data is collected for proper care and safety of our patients.

As the project requirements diminish, you will become essential to the new process of educating our patients on using an SD card reader, compatible with various types of cellular devices.
